Common Shares

Equity securities that represent ownership interests in a corporation, including voting rights and dividends.

Net Income

The amount of profit left after all operating expenses, taxes, and other costs have been subtracted from total revenue.

Structured Entity

A financial entity designed to segregate certain risks, assets, or activities, often used in complex financial structures to achieve specific objectives.

Joint Venture

A business arrangement in which two or more parties agree to pool their resources for the purpose of accomplishing a specific task or project.
